Abstract: An interface card-type motherboard containing a CPU, chipset, and memories. The interface card-type motherboard can be directly plugged to the original motherboard of a computer so as to upgrade the computer, whereby the computer can execute new software and connect with new peripheral devices.
Abstract: A CPU escalating adapter with multivoltage and multiple frequency selection which is adapted for an escalated CPU is disclosed. The CPU escalating adapter comprises a circuit board, a power connection, a voltage regulator, a stabilivolt integrated circuit, a programmable array logic (PAL) and a toggle switch member. The cooperation of the toggle switch member and the voltage regulator forms a multiple voltage switching and a plurality of switches of the toggle switch member forms a selecting range between 2 and 5.5 of the frequency multiplication factor of the CPU.
